Abstract

On certain hierarchical lattices the order parameter on a defect line increases discontinuously at the bulk critical temperature for q-state Potts models when q is sufficiently large, even though the bulk order parameter increases continuously. It is suggested that the same behavior may occur for two-dimensional lattices with 2 < q <= 4.
